/* CSS Document */
*{
    margin:0px;
	padding:0px;
	list-style:none;
}
body{
    font-family:"宋体";
	font-size:12px;
	text-align:center;
	background-color:#bfc4c8;
}
a{
    text-decoration: none;
}
td{
    font-family:"宋体";
	font-size:12px;
}
.leftrightmar{
    margin:0px auto;
}
.topbt a{
    background-image:url(images/index_06.jpg);
	background-repeat:no-repeat;
	background-position:5px center;
	color:#464545;
	padding-left:15px;
	display: block;
	width:64px;
	height:15px;
	line-height:15px;
	text-align:left;
}
.topbt a:hover{
    background-image:url(images/index_03.jpg);
	background-repeat:no-repeat;
	background-position:center left;
	color:#ffffff;
}
.dh a{
    color:#ffffff;
	font-size:14px;
	display:block;
	height:48px;
	line-height:48px;
}
.dh a:hover{
    color:#ece1a7;
	background-image:url(images/index_18.jpg);
	background-repeat:no-repeat;
	background-position:center bottom;
}
.dhxl a{
    color:#464545;
}
.dhxl a:hover{
    color:#da251c;
}
.hong14pxlj{
    color:#d7000a;
	font-size:14px;
}
.hong14pxlj a{
    color:#d7000a;
}
.hong14pxlj a:hover{
    color:#000000;
}
.font00014pxlj{
    font-size:14px;
	color:#000000;
}
.font00014pxlj a{
	color:#000000;
}
.font00014pxlj a:hover{
	color:#d7000a;
}
.line22px{
    line-height:22px;
}
.font000pxlj{
	color:#000000;
}
.font000pxlj a{
	color:#000000;
}
.font000pxlj a:hover{
	color:#d7000a;
}
.inproimg img{
    padding:2px;
	border:#cfcfcf solid 1px;
	margin-bottom:5px;
}
.font424242lj{
    color:#424242;
}
.font424242lj a{
    color:#424242;
}
.font424242lj a:hover{
    color:#da251c;
}
.innewsul li{
    background-image:url(images/dot_03.jpg);
	background-repeat:no-repeat;
	background-position:center left;
	padding-left:8px;
}
.line30px{
	line-height:30px;
}
.rightxian{
    background-image:url(images/index_38.jpg);
	background-repeat:no-repeat;
	background-position:right 4px;
}
.leftaul li{
	background-color:#ededed;
	height:30px;
	line-height:30px;
	padding-left:50px;
	margin-bottom:3px;
	text-align:left;
}
.leftaul li a{
	background-image:url(images/about_14.jpg);
	background-repeat:no-repeat;
	background-position:center left;
	color:#000000;
	padding-left:14px;
	display:block;
}
.leftaul li a:hover{
    background-image:url(images/about_17.jpg);
	background-repeat:no-repeat;
	background-position:center left;
	color:#da251c;
}
.fontda251clj{
    color:#da251c;
}
.fontda251clj a{
    color:#da251c;
}
.fontda251clj a:hover{
    color:#000000;
}
.gyinfo{
    line-height:22px;
	color:#000000;
}
.menutitle{
	background-color:#ededed;
	height:30px;
	line-height:30px;
	padding-left:71px;
	margin-bottom:3px;
	text-align:left;
}
.menutitle a{
	background-image:url(images/about_14.jpg);
	background-repeat:no-repeat;
	background-position:center left;
	color:#000000;
	padding-left:14px;
	display:block;
	
}
.menutitle a:hover{
    background-image:url(images/about_17.jpg);
	background-repeat:no-repeat;
	background-position:center left;
	color:#da251c;
}
.submenu{
    margin-bottom:10px;
}
.submenu a{
    background-image:url(images/dot_03.jpg);
	background-repeat:no-repeat;
	background-position:8px center;
	display:block;
	text-align:left;
	height:24px;
	line-height:24px;
	border-bottom:#ededed solid 1px;
	padding-left:19px;
	margin-left:70px;
	margin-right:20px;
	color:#000000;
}
.submenu a:hover{
	color:#0c1c74;
}
.proimg img{
    margin-top:4px;
	margin-left:4px;
}
.footxian{
	background-image:url(images/news_15.jpg);
	background-repeat:repeat-x;
	background-position:bottom;
}
.newsa a{
    color:#000000;
}
.newsa a:hover{
    color:#0c1d75;
}
.font16px{
    font-size:16px;
}
#mainContainer{
	margin:0 auto;
	width:470px;
	text-align:left;
	padding:3px;	
}
.clear{
	clear:both;
}
	/* End of demo CSS */
#DHTMLgoodies_panel_one{	/* Width of divs for thumbnails */
	width:468px;
	border:#b5b7b6 solid 1px;
}
#DHTMLgoodies_panel_one{
}
#DHTMLgoodies_thumbs{
	overflow:hidden;	/* Don't change this */
	height:83px;	/* Height of thumbnail div */
	position:relative;	/* Never change this */
}
#DHTMLgoodies_largeImage{	/* Large image div */
	width:468px;	/* Width of large image div */
	height:296px;	/* Height of large image div */

}
#DHTMLgoodies_largeImage table{	/* Used table to get both horizontal and vertical center alignement of large image */
	width:100%;
	height:100%;
	text-align:center;
}
#DHTMLgoodies_largeImage img{	/* Large image */
	width:470px;
	height:296px;/* Border around large image */
}
.strip_of_thumbnails{	/* A vertical strip of thumbnails */
	width:109px;	/* Width of strip */
	float:left;
	text-align:left;

}
.strip_of_thumbnails div{
	width:109px;
	height:79px;
	padding:0px;

}
.strip_of_thumbnails a{
    display:block;
}
.strip_of_thumbnails a:hover {
	border:red solid 1px;
}
.strip_of_thumbnails img{
	border:0px;
	padding:0px;
	width:105px;
	height:79px;
	filter:alpha(opacity=50);
	opacity:0.5;
}
.strip_of_thumbnails .activeImage{	/* Active thumbnail */
	padding:0px;
	filter:alpha(opacity=100);
	opacity:1;
}
.leftArrow{
	float:left;
}
.rightArrow{
	float:right;
}
#DHTMLgoodies_thumbs_inner{
	position:relative;	/* Never change this */
	width:1308px;
}	
.f12 {	FONT-SIZE: 12px}
.F14lists {	LINE-HEIGHT: 23px}
.F14lists UL {	PADDING-RIGHT: 3px; PADDING-LEFT: 3px; PADDING-BOTTOM: 0px; PADDING-TOP: 0px}
.F14lists LI {	PADDING-LEFT: 2px; FONT-SIZE: 14px; VERTICAL-ALIGN: bottom}
.F14lists LI SPAN {	FONT-SIZE: 9px; COLOR: #533826}
.FixTitle A:link {	COLOR: #0736aa; TEXT-DECORATION: none}
.FixTitle A:visited {	COLOR: #0736aa; TEXT-DECORATION: none}
.FixTitle A:hover {	TEXT-DECORATION: underline}
.FixTitle {	BACKGROUND: url(images/olyready_bg_cl_002.gif) 0px -101px; OVERFLOW: hidden;LINE-HEIGHT: 24px; HEIGHT: 24px}
.FixTitle H3 {	PADDING-LEFT: 30px; FONT-SIZE: 14px; BACKGROUND: url(images/olyready_bg_cl_001.gif) 2px -197px; FLOAT: left; COLOR: #0736aa}
.FixTitle SPAN {	PADDING-RIGHT: 5px; FLOAT: right}
.RForm {	PADDING-RIGHT: 10px; PADDING-LEFT: 10px; PADDING-BOTTOM: 10px; PADDING-TOP: 10px}
.RForm DT {	LINE-HEIGHT: 23px}
.RformB {	PADDING-LEFT: 10px}
.blk_29 {	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 10px; OVERFLOW: hidden;PADDING-TOP: 10px;ZOOM: 1; POSITION: relative}
.blk_29 .LeftBotton {	BACKGROUND: url(images/ca_hz_002.gif) no-repeat 0px 0px; LEFT: 3px; FLOAT: left; WIDTH: 11px; CURSOR: pointer; POSITION: absolute; TOP: 45px; HEIGHT: 114px}
.blk_29 .RightBotton {	RIGHT: 5px; BACKGROUND: url(images/ca_hz_002.gif) no-repeat -11px 0px; FLOAT: right; WIDTH: 11px; CURSOR: pointer; POSITION: absolute; TOP: 45px; HEIGHT: 114px}
.blk_29 .Cont {	MARGIN: 0px auto; OVERFLOW: hidden; WIDTH: 900px; PADDING-TOP: 5px}
.blk_29 .box {	FLOAT: left; WIDTH: 106px; TEXT-ALIGN: center}
.blk_29 .box a { display:block;}
.blk_29 .box a IMG {filter:alpha(opacity=80);opacity:0.8;}
.blk_29 .box a:hover IMG{filter:alpha(opacity=100);opacity:1;}
.blk_29 .box .imgBorder{ cursor:pointer}
.blk_29 .box P {	MARGIN: 6px auto 0px; WIDTH: 97px; LINE-HEIGHT: 20px}
.blk_29 .box p a{    color:#555555;}
.blk_29 .box p a:hover{ color:#2CA7EB;}
.rollphotos {	MARGIN-TOP: 10px;WIDTH: 950px}
.partC {	MARGIN-TOP: 10px; OVERFLOW: auto; WIDTH: 950px}
.partC .PC_left {	OVERFLOW: auto; WIDTH: 470px}
.partC .PC_right {	OVERFLOW: auto; WIDTH: 470px}
.partC .PC_left {	FLOAT: left}
.partC .PC_right {	FLOAT: right}
.PT_mix {	BORDER-RIGHT: #a2d1ff 1px solid; PADDING-RIGHT: 0px; BORDER-TOP: #a2d1ff 0px solid; PADDING-LEFT: 0px; BACKGROUND: #f3fbfe; PADDING-BOTTOM: 10px; OVERFLOW: auto; BORDER-LEFT: #a2d1ff 1px solid; PADDING-TOP: 0px; BORDER-BOTTOM: #a2d1ff 1px solid}	
.submenu2 img{
	position:absolute;
	left:0px;
	top:0px;
}